acquire synonyms

Related words worth learning together

gain
often used for obtaining benefit, advantage, experience or weight; emphasizes the result
learn
especially for acquiring knowledge or skills through study and practice
buy
specifically to purchase with money; material/commercial sense
purchase
more formal than 'buy'; common in written/business contexts
obtain
neutral, often formal; emphasizes the fact of getting, sometimes via procedure
